FULL CURRICULUM

Journeyman Level 1 Rank Requirements

STAND UP WRESTLING 1: MOVEMENT FROM NEUTRAL POSITION

1.) Stance and Movement:

a.) Proper Stance: Head, Butt, Elbows, Feet and Weight Distribution

b.) Proper Movement: Forward, Backwards and Side to Side

c.) Pivoting

STAND UP WRESTLING 2: TIE UP POSITION

1.) Establishing Wrist control and Collar tie

2.) Head position

STAND UP WRESTLING 3: CACC GRIP FIGHTING

1.) Grip Fighting and Grip Removal

STAND UP WRESTLING 4: TAKEDOWNS

Basic Takedowns from Collar and Wrist tie-ups:

1.) CACC Arm Drag to Run The Pipe

2.) Double Leg

STAND UP WRESTLING 5: TAKEDOWN COUNTERS:

1.) Sprawl

2.) Whizzer Kick-away

GROUND BASED WRESTLING 1: REFEREE

1.) Basic Referee Position:

a.) Bottom Referee position: Low defense position

b.) Coming to Base

c.) Top Referee position: Amateur Style
 

GROUND BASED WRESTLING 2: TRANSITIONS

1,) Sit Outs and Switches:

a.) Short sit out and Arm roll

b.) Referee Switch

GROUND BASED WRESTLING 3: ESCAPES

1.) Bottom Referee Escapes:

a.) Stand up from Low Defense

2.) Escaping Grappling Pins:

a.) Escaping Opponent in Side Control: Bridge and Punch

c.) Mounted Escape: Arm Trap Bridge and Roll

3.) Escapes from your Body Scissor:

a.)  Arm Drag

b.)  Kick-Off

c.)  Standing Up

GROUND BASED WRESTLING 4: BREAKDOWNS, TILTS, RIDES AND PINS

1.) Breakdown to Ride, Tilt and Pin

a.) Tight Waist Arm Chop/Crab/Half Nelson/Pin

b.) Quarter Nelson/Pin

*CATCH 9 POSITION DRILL*

GROUND BASED WRESTLING 5: SATURDAY NIGHT RIDE DOMINATION AND SUBMISSIONS CHAINS

1.) Saturday Night Ride Domination: Perfect Positioning/Posture

2.) Breaks, Passes and intro to Leg Attacks

a.) Leg Grind back step

b.) Bear Crawl to Half Boston Crab

3.) Saturday Night Ride leg lock attacks:

a.) Achilles Lock to Calf Crush

b.) Knee bar

4.) Mount Attacks:

a.) Top Wrist Lock

b.) Fist Choke

c)  Punch Choke

5.) Side Control Attacks:

a.) Top Wrist Lock

b.) Straight Arm Bar

c.) Double Wrist Lock

6.) Rear Mount or Crab Ride Attacks:

a.) Strangle Hold

b.) Gag

c.) Cross Face Crank
